Woodlawn, Kentucky - Basic Facts

The City of Woodlawn had a population of 181 as of 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ates. Woodlawn ranks in the upper quartile for Population Density when compared to the other cities, towns and Census Designated Places (CDPs) in Kentucky. See peer rankings below.

The primary coordinate point for Woodlawn is located at latitude 39.0926 and longitude -84.4752 in Campbell County. The formal boundaries for the City of Woodlawn encompass a land area of 0.06 sq. miles and a water area of 0 sq. miles. Campbell County is in the Eastern time zone (GMT -5).

The City of Woodlawn has a C1 Census Class Code which indicates an active incorporated place that does not serve as a county subdivision equivalent. It also has a Functional Status Code of "A" which identifies an active government providing primary general-purpose functions.

Kentucky is one of 20 states where Census County Divisions (CCDs) are used for statistical tracking of subdivisions within each county. The City of Woodlawn is located within Newport-Fort Thomas Division of Campbell County.

Woodlawn, KY Data & Demographics

Source: 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ates

POPULATION

Total Population 181 (100%)
Population Density 3,079 per sq mi
Diversity Index1 18
 
 

INCOME

Median Household Income $84,821
Per Capita Income $46,651
Median Home Value $202,300
 

HOUSING

Total HU (Housing Units) 81 (100%)
Owner Occupied HU 65 (80.2%)
Renter Occupied HU 16 (19.8%)
Vacant Housing Units 0 (0.0%)
 

HOUSEHOLDS

Total Households 81
Average Household Size 2.14
Family Households 59 (72.8%)
NOTES
  1. The Diversity Index estimates the likelihood that two persons chosen at random from the same area belong to different race or ethnic groups, based on five groups: Hispanic/Latino, Non-Hispanic White, Non-Hispanic Black, Non-Hispanic Asian, and Non-Hispanic Other/Multiracial. A value of 0 indicates the population belongs entirely to one group. Higher values indicate a more evenly mixed population. Calculated from U.S. Census Bureau ACS 5-year estimates (table B03002).

Woodlawn, KY - Peer Comparisons by Rank and Percentile

The table below compares Woodlawn to the other 554 incorporated cities, towns and CDPs in Kentucky by rank and percentile using 2020-2024 American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ates data. The location Ranked # 1 has the highest value. A location that ranks higher than 75% of its peers would be in the 75th percentile of the peer group.

Variable Description Rank Percentile
Total Population # 481 13th
Population Density # 65 88th
Median Household Income # 127 77th
Per Capita Income # 92 83rd
Diversity Index # 285 49th
